Job description
This role is will provide intellectual property ("IP") legal support to Stryker’s care.ai business, including its communication and data-generating medical devices. The role partners with the divisional IP team to develop and execute on business’s IP strategy. This role also advises internal clients and manages outside counsel on a wide range of issues including patents, trade secrets, trademarks, copyrights, open source, agreements, freedom to operate analysis, M&A, and IP risk mitigation. This role will work closely with IP managers, IP litigation counsels, business counsels, R&D, business development, and commercial business leadership.
This is a remote position; however, there is a strong preference for candidates located in Orlando, FL, Kalamazoo, MI or San Jose, CA. Up to 30% of this role’s time may be spent travelling.
What you will do:
Assist with the development and implementation of IP strategy
Draft, negotiate, and advise on complex IP agreements, including licenses and IP provisions in commercial agreements
Counsel on patentability and freedom to operate issues
Coordinate and collaborate on patent portfolio development and management
Work closely with legal team and internal clients on IP litigation and other legal disputes
Support Stryker’s growth by providing IP diligence on our acquisitions
Counsel on IP matters related to patent, trade secret, copyright, and trademark law
Develop and provide IP training
What you will need:
Required
Bachelor of Science degree in electrical engineering, computer engineering/science, biomedical engineering or equivalent
Juris Doctor degree and member in good standing of at least one U.S. state bar
10+ years of relevant work experience
Preferred
Registration to practice before the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office (USPTO)
Legal experience in IP law (law firm or in-house), with a focus on digital, AI, and software-enabled technologies
Expertise in patent clearance and freedom-to-operate analysis with proven results
Experience negotiating complex technology agreements, including licenses and IP provisions
Proven ability to oversee patent preparation and prosecution for digital and software technologies
Strong track record of cross-functional collaboration within matrixed organizations
Ability to build and influence relationships at all organizational levels, including senior leadership
Commitment to integrity, accountability, and high ethical standards
Skilled in managing multiple high-priority projects in fast-paced, dynamic environments
